AC1600 WiFi VDSL/ADSL Modem Router Model D6400 NETGEAR genie Automatic Setup Utility You can use the NETGEAR genie automatic setup utility during initial installation and setup of your modem router. This utility functions with both types of Internet service that the modem router supports: • DSL service. If you install your modem router for DSL service (the modem router supports ADSL and VDSL service), you can set up your modem router with the NETGEAR genie automatic setup utility, which launches the first time that you set up the Internet connection for your modem router. The NETGEAR genie automatic setup utility runs on any device with a web browser. For more information, see Set Up Your Modem Router for DSL Service on page 21. • Cable or fiber service. If you install your modem router for cable or fiber service, you can set up your modem router with the NETGEAR genie automatic setup utility, which launches the first time that you set up the Internet connection for your modem router. The NETGEAR genie automatic setup utility runs on any device with a web browser. For more information, see Set Up Your Modem Router for Cable or Fiber Service on page 29. Note: After initial installation and setup, the NETGEAR genie Setup Wizard is always accessible to assist you with setting up an installation with DSL service or an installation with cable or fiber service. For more information, see Use the Internet Setup Wizard After Initial Setup on page 42. Whether you install your modem router for DSL service or for cable or fiber service, you can always use the genie menus and screens to set up your modem router manually. Before you start the setup process, get your ISP information and make sure that the settings that are described here are specified for the computers and devices in the network. When your Internet service starts, your Internet service provider (ISP) typically gives you all the information that you need to connect to the Internet. For DSL service, you might need the following information to set up your modem router: • The ISP configuration information for your DSL account • ISP login name and password • Fixed or static IP address settings (special deployment by ISP; this setting is rare) If you cannot locate this information, ask your ISP to provide it. When your Internet connection is working, you no longer need to launch the ISP login program on your computer to access the Internet.
